NSLR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2016 in Review

48 of the 3,749 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Neostellar Capital Corp (NSLR) for Q2 2016, worth a combined $33.5M — down 19% from $41.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 9 funds closed out of NSLR and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 1 holder — while 19 trimmed existing stakes and 8 added.

The largest buyer was GSA Capital Partners, adding an estimated $304K. The largest seller was CS McKee, cutting an estimated $604K.
